the log is called “Plex Media Server.log” as per the link I gave you it is found in the logs folder within your plex media server library folder. the default location of the library folder is within your user folder “%LOCALAPPDATA%\Plex Media Server\Logs”. Personally, I have moved mine, you may have done the same. It should also be in the logs you downloaded though the web interface.

open it in a text editor and find the timestamps that correlate to the times plex stops in the service logs. for example, from your logs above:
4/6/2018 5:56:28 PM: Plex Media Server has stopped!

There is something about your specific configuration of plex that is causing it to fail when run in session 0 (as a service). Lots of resources are not available when run as a service. The most common problem people have is with mapped drives. That does not seem to be your problem as it typically just makes your library unavailable but doesnt crash plex. You may have located your plex library/config folder on a mapped drive though. That would probably make it crash.
